Subject: Key rotation — crondrift service

For future maintainers: while investigating the scheduler drift on the Tallowmere batch hosts, we found the crondrift probe still using a credential from the original deployment. It was rotated today as part of cleanup. If drift alerts go quiet after a deploy, check this first — the probe fails silently on auth errors, which is exactly what masked the drift for three weeks. The probe config lives in the standard env file. The replacement key for the internal crondrift gateway follows.

API key for fahop-kahog: qvz23-FPNGbaKBTQUvhqADhGBdFuu

Leadership Review Briefing — Second-Source Supplier Search

Following repeated delivery slippage from Ferncroft Alloys, management initiated a structured search for a second source on the Solara bracket line. Three candidates were screened against quality, capacity, and regional risk criteria; Halvern Metals has advanced to trial production. Cost and transition assumptions remain conservative. The board's attention is drawn to the plan summarised in the note below.

board note of tawip-fajop: Lamwynix Holdings is in early talks to buy Tammirax Works for about $473.8 million. The Istax launch date is November 23, and nothing goes to the press before then. Legal wants the Aldielek Partners term sheet countersigned before May 19.

MEMO — Vault Lock Replacement

To the Hallbeck Depot shift lead: the replacement lock assembly for the records safe arrives Thursday from Torven Security Works. Inspect the crate seals before signing, log the serial in the fittings ledger, and store it in the caged bay overnight. A courier will collect the old mechanism Friday morning. The hand-over instruction follows below.

dispatch memo: the sorius tamius courier leaves the praeth ledger at gate 4873 under passcode 928014

Handover — Top Floor Quiet Room

Priya, the quiet room on level 9 at Calder House is now bookable again after the ventilation fix. Please keep the blinds down until the glare film arrives, and log any booking clashes with facilities. The door lock was rekeyed on Tuesday, so use the new code below.

badge for fajog-fahap: bdg-G-50